Hi Bob,
I tried @set CLANG_BIN="c:\Program Files\LLVM\bin\", but it cannot work with my CI build service. Only the @set "CLANG_BIN=C:\Program Files\LLVM\bin\" can works. So, it is necessary to use double quote around the whole setting string, which includes both "=" left name and right value parts.

> Current CLANG_BIN env variable is set without double quote around the
> LLVM default installation path string in windows, which causes some CI
> build service cannot find the LLVM path in windows.
> This patch enhance it to add double quote around it.
